Transaction 3073a8d44e7911245ecfe347d7d62ca7611c16ba368983e09d2730c04a9666e3
1 Input
2 Outputs
- 3073a8d44e7911245ecfe347d7d62ca7611c16ba368983e09d2730c04a9666e3:0
- 3073a8d44e7911245ecfe347d7d62ca7611c16ba368983e09d2730c04a9666e3:1
value 6020000
address 3BMEXiwvYTGA3ofEQFDG5aBVDtMNF5KWdY
value 110726596
address 3KVvYyMTzPELneCGJkkvVS4uLaskpKQFEN